This can be due to the towns&#8217; proximity to Berlin: in a safe distance from the rather boring exurbs, it is here where some of the more sophisticated countryside is found.<\/p>\n<p>Part of this is probably due to the <a href=\"http:\/\/www.bi-freieheide.de\/\"><em>Freie Heide<\/em> public campaign<\/a> against Europe&#8217;s formerly biggest bombing range that formed here in the 1990s and helped create a vibrant civil society. Today the bombing range is deserted, still too dangerous to enter due to the ammunition buried underground. The cycling paths we took took us around the more than 100 sqkm large area.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le08.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-medium wp-image-1452 alignnone\" alt=\"cycle08\" src=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le08-580x773.jpg\" width=\"580\" height=\"773\" srcset=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le08-580x773.jpg 580w, https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le08.jpg 900w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/><\/a> <a href=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le07.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-medium wp-image-1453 alignnone\" alt=\"cycle07\" src=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le07-580x435.jpg\" width=\"580\" height=\"435\" srcset=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le07-580x435.jpg 580w, https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le07.jpg 900w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>Other towns on our journey were Wittstock, Pritzwalk and Perleberg (the latter of which is pictured above, admittedly not very flatteringly). Unfortunately, they represented a rather clich\u00e9\u00a0Brandenburg of\u00a0dilapidated towns and general economic malaise. The federal state around Berlin has seen its population dwindle beyond the wider suburbs of Berlin that fall into its territory since Germany&#8217;s reunion.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le06.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-medium wp-image-1454 alignnone\" alt=\"cycle06\" src=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le06-580x435.jpg\" width=\"580\" height=\"435\" srcset=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le06-580x435.jpg 580w, https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le06.jpg 900w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p><em> An old train still in service between Pritzwalk and Putlitz<\/em><a href=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le05.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ignleft size-medium wp-image-1455\" alt=\"cycle05\" src=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le05-580x435.jpg\" width=\"580\" height=\"435\" srcset=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le05-580x435.jpg 580w, https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le05.jpg 900w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>Nonetheless, tourists still find rewarding destinations such as the above <a href=\"http:\/\/www.klosterstift-heiligengrabe.de\/\">Kloster Heiligengrabe<\/a>, an old monastery nearby Wittstock. The landscapes are charming and diverse, so outdoor minded people find many rewarding things to do. Some of the bigger towns are also quite nice from a cultural point of view as stated above.<\/p>\n<p>Yet you need to tread carefully in places. A lack of job prospects has led to a disproportionate share of <a href=\"http:\/\/www.brandenburg.de\/media\/lbm1.a.4856.de\/demografiebericht2_englisch.pdf\">young educated women leaving the state<\/a>. They often leave behind a rather frustrated bunch of young men, susceptible to <a href=\"http:\/\/www.berliner-zeitung.de\/brandenburg\/neo-nazis-in-brandenburg-die-extreme-rechte-wird-professioneller,10809312,22229060.html\">right-wing ideologies<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le02.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ignleft size-medium wp-image-1458\" alt=\"cycle02\" src=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le02-580x435.jpg\" width=\"580\" height=\"435\" srcset=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le02-580x435.jpg 580w, https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le02.jpg 900w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/><\/a> <a href=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le01.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"alignleft size-medium wp-image-1459\" alt=\"cycle01\" src=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le01-580x435.jpg\" width=\"580\" height=\"435\" srcset=\"https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le01-580x435.jpg 580w, https:\/\/benbansal.me\/wp-content\/uploads\/2013\/07\/cycle01.jpg 900w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 580px) 100vw, 580px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p>&nbsp;<\/p>\n<p>Soviet-era memorials are to be found in most towns. Entirely inscribed in Russian, they commemorate the fallen soldiers from the Great Patriotic War, or the Soviet Union&#8217;s name for WWII, which it fought against Nazi Germany from 1941-45. Thousands of kilometers from home, the graves were looked after by Red Armists stationed in East Germany. They are long gone, but most of these little\u00a0cemeteries\u00a0are maintained to this day.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>We have been cycling plenty while in Germany from mid-June until mid-July.
